- Dover Corporation Dover Corporation is a diversified global manufacturer and solutions provider of innovative equipment, components, consumable supplies, aftermarket parts, software, digital solutions, and support services across five operating segments: Engineered Products; Clean Energy & Fueling; Imaging & Identification; Pumps & Process Solutions; and Climate & Sustainability Technologies. The Engineered Products segment serves vehicle aftermarket, aerospace and defense, industrial winch and hoist, and fluid dispensing markets with industry-leading equipment, components, and software; Clean Energy & Fueling offers safety and efficiency solutions for convenience retail, fueling, clean energy, cryogenic gas, and vehicle wash markets; Imaging & Identification designs equipment, consumables, and software for marking & coding, product traceability, authentication, and digital textile printing; Pumps & Process Solutions supplies performance-critical components for fluid handling in chemical, bioproduction, hygienic, energy, and industrial sectors; and Climate & Sustainability Technologies develops energy-efficient equipment for commercial refrigeration, heating & cooling, and beverage packaging. Headquartered in Downers Grove, Illinois, and founded in 1955, Dover Corporation operates worldwide, employing approximately 24,000 people and generating annual revenue exceeding $7 billion, with a focus on markets including industrial, energy, food retail, and aerospace. Recent developments include the completion of the $2 billion sale of its Environmental Solutions Group to Terex Corporation in October 2024; the divestiture of DESTACO to Stabilus for $680 million in April 2024; the acquisition of Malema Engineering Corporation in 2022 to bolster Pumps & Process Solutions; an over $20 million investment announced in October 2025 to expand Dover Food Retail's manufacturing campus in Virginia, relocating Anthony brand production from California, adding state-of-the-art equipment, R&D labs, a parts hub, and distribution center while creating over 300 jobs; the acquisition of Bulloch Technologies by Dover Fueling Solutions to enhance POS solutions for convenience stores; and a pending agreement to acquire SIKORA AG for €550 million in Q2 2025 to join the MAAG unit in Pumps & Process Solutions.
